WebDec 19, 2024 · Because the supply neutral is bonded to earth in a PME system, the fault return path for both line to earth and line to neutral faults is via the combined conductor. The advantage of using the combined conductor in this way is that it provides a low impedance return path which ensures rapid disconnection of the supply under fault conditions. WebApr 6, 2009 · PNB Earthing. PNB is a special method of earthing, similar to PME, where the neutral earth is installed at. or adjacent to the customer’s installation instead of at the transformer position. This. method can still be used provided the supply is from a dedicated pole mounted. transformer supplying a single customer..
